In 1964, glenn left the Space Program for politics. After two failed u. S. Senate bids, glenn won a seat in 1974. He became a capitol hill fixture, spearheading policy in the areas of Nuclear Arms Control and foreign affairs. But glenn had his share of political disappointments, including a failed run for the 1984 democratic president ial nomination, and a 1990 Senate Investigation into his ties to corrupt financier charles keating. Glenn was eventually cleared of wrongdoing. After 24 years in washington, he left the senate, but not the spotlight. They are done for the night. But hundreds of people with public works will be on duty this weekend. And you should know salt is a bit different this season. Its prewet, meaning it has more of an oatmeal consistency. So what does that mean . According to Laura Daniels with dpw, this will make it much better for us drivers. The salt wont just hide under parked cars, but be spread out. Our employees, up to 350 of them, will be have safe and passable streets. Adrienne and of course we will be on top of it as well. There is Something Interesting to put it in perspective, tackling a storm like the one were expecting this weekend, not even our biggest, will cost about 1. 5 million. That is according to public works in milwaukee, im adrienne. Pedersen, wisn 12 news. Patrick a reminder, winter parking rules are in effect in the city of milwaukee.
